In this paper measurements of the static dielectric permittivity of lauric acid at different temperatures from about 10 K above the MP to 352 K are reported. These data, together with the dependence of the refractive index and density on temperature, are used in order to investigate the associative behaviour of lauric acid. The Kirkwood correlation factor calculated both with the classical Kirkwood-Frohlich equation and with that corrected for ellipsoidal shaped molecules are reported and discussed. Both correlation factors obtained indicate the existence of a prevailing antiparallel order of dipole moments. The static permittivity and the correlation factors increase with increasing temperature and this suggests that the number of apolar dimers decreases on going from low to high temperature.
